Resolution - 3379RESOLUTION NO. 3379 A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F WEST COVINA DECLARING ITS INTENTION TO CALL A SPECIAL ANNEXATION ELECTION, AND FIXING A • TIME AND PLACE FOR PROTESTS BY PROPERTY OWNERS (West Covina Southerly Annexation District No. 192) B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of the City of West Covina: 1. That it is the intention of the City Council of the City of West Covina to call a special election to be held in cer- tain inhabited territory contiguous to said City, proposed to be annexed thereto, for the purpose of submitting to the qualified electors residing in said territory the question whether or not said territory shall be annexed to the City of West Covina. J. Baldwin's Fifth Subdivision, to the Point of Beginning. 2. That said territory hereby is designated and identi- fied as "West Covina Southerly Annexation District No. 192". 3. Notice hereby is given that on the 27th day of June, 1966, at the hour of 8:00 P.M., in the Council Chambers of the City Hall of the City of West Covina, any person owning real pro- perty within said territory so proposed to be annexed and having any objection to the proposed annexation may appear before said City Council and show cause why such territory should not be annexed. Such protest must be in writing and shall state the name or names of the owner or owners of the property affected by such annexation and the location and area of such property in general terms. If it be found that protest is not made by public and private owners equal to one-half of the value of the territory further proceedings shall be taken in accordance with the law for the holding of such special election. 4. That the City Clerk shall certify to the adoption of this resolution and cause the same to be published in the San Gabriel Valley"Daily Tribune once a week for two successive,rweeks prier to the hearing.
